We demonstrate how to exploit reflections for accurate registration of shiny objects: The lighting environment can be retrieved from the reflections under a distant illumination assumption. Since it remains unchanged when the camera or the object of interest moves, this provides powerful additional constraints that can be incorporated into standard pose estimation algorithms.
